This past weekend we played game...seven(?) of our narrative campaign. Here's the updated quick-fire story line:
The Dwarfs, having lost five of six games, have been on the backfoot. While word has been sent to the main Dwarf force, the hermit wizard 'Mr. Crowley' has been leading a hit-and-run resistance against the Chaos Dwarf army as it marches toward the Border Princes region. Crowley's force was driven off after a failed ambush on a Chaos Dwarf column (last game).
Word came to Mr. Crowley that the Chaos Dwarfs had been meeting with Night Goblins. A truly troubling thing...
The Night Goblins had negotiated with the Chaos Dwarfs to show them a long-abandoned entrance to a Dwarf great hall. The Chaos Dwarfs sent a force to the entrance to see if they could find a route through the dark to the Dwarf's home hall.
Crowley and his Dwarfs arrived just in time...planning to hold the bridge against the Chaos Dwarfs...
The game was a custom scenario. The Dwarfs had to find crates of gunpowder, drag them to the bridge, while holding off a Chaos Dwarf force (attacking a doorway into the mountain). Inside the abandoned Dwarf hall, Night Goblins and Sneaky Gitz would be emerging (from a random table) to attack the heroes and bridgehead.
Fortunately for my buddy he managed to sneak two crates onto the bridge at the very end, and triggered the explosives - destroying the bridge and preventing the Chaos Dwarfs from entering the hall. Sadly Mr. Crowley was cut off and left inside the abandoned hall...
